## Step 4: Enable pooling

Mardell's order service now uses the Coverly connection pooler instead of per-request connections. Stop the old workers, deploy the pooler sidecar, then restart the app tier. Verify pool saturation stays under 80% during the smoke test. Before restarting, confirm the pooler is running with the configuration below.

service settings:
ralael:
  pin: 7453
  tenant: zorath
  seal: seal_087806e4
  metrics_host: metrics.ralael.paliqworks.example
  standby_team: fraath
  escalation: praok-istiel
  nonce: 10e083

### Known Issue: Image Cache Leak

The Pixelloft thumbnail service has a slow memory leak in its image cache; evictions don't release decoded buffers. We restart the pods weekly as a mitigation while a fix is in review. If you see OOM kills outside the restart window, flag it to the cache maintainer.

alerts address for kafof-bagag: kasael@olvarqdyn.corp

The tax-rate lookup cache in the Breva checkout service worries me. Entries are keyed only by region code, so a stale or poisoned entry would apply the wrong rate to every order in that region until expiry. Please verify: TTLs are short enough to bound exposure, negative lookups aren't cached, and the refresh path revalidates against the signed rate feed rather than trusting upstream blindly. Also confirm eviction is size-bounded so an attacker can't churn the keyspace. Current cache settings for review:

limits module of yagaf-yajef:
RATE_LIMITS = {
    "novwyn": 950,
    "wenath": 428,
    "prawyn": 413,
    "gorvan": 539,
    "praael": 870,
    "drumir": 113,
    "gordor": 439,
}

## Runbook: Bouncing the Quillhaven queue-depth autoscaler

If the autoscaler starts flapping (scale up, scale down, repeat every few minutes), don't just restart it — check whether the Dunmore broker is reporting stale depth metrics first. Nine times out of ten it's the gauge cache. Flush it, wait two minutes, then restart the controller pod. If replicas still oscillate, pin the count manually and page platform. Log the incident against the build token below.

build token for fajop-kageg: htk14_a2d40227103e0f